Abstract
Planning radiation therapy is a complex process that involves the use of modern three-dimensional diagnostic techniques - computed tomography (CT) and magnetic resonance imaging (MRI). To create a treatment plan, CT is currently used, which allows to collect data of the electron density of the irradiated volume and apply them to calculate the dose distribution. However, for many tumors MRI can more accurately determine their contours. The article shows a technique for obtaining pseudo-CT images for planning radiation therapy based on MRI without the use of CT. The study included 7 patients who had a diagnosis of «medulloblastoma», underwent MRI diagnostics with identical scanning parameters and CT scan before radiation therapy. The first steps of this technique show the promise of using exclusively MRI in the radiation therapy planning.
